Responsibilities
- Support nightly trash and recycling valet routes across apartment communities each evening.
- Monitor routes and provide on-site support to Valet Porters, stepping in to perform collection duties when coverage is needed.
- Collect bagged trash, recycling, and cardboard from residents' doors and transport materials to onsite dumpsters, chutes, or compactors.
- Inspect recycling for contamination, ensure proper separation, and check in/out while documenting your route using a mobile app.
- Issue courtesy compliance notices, upload required photos, and clean up loose trash near dumpsters and compactor areas.
- Assist with training new team members and completing quality audits.
- Occasionally service pet waste stations.

About WSI Trash & Recycling Valet
Founded in Utah in 2010, WSI is a family-owned, majority women-operated company and a recognized industry pioneer in valet trash and recycling services. We serve apartment communities across Utah, Nevada, and Idaho. Our Field Support Leads are how we maintain the standard—and we invest in the people who keep our operations running.
